# Currency-Hedging Decision (Managers Only)

For the incoming director: in March, the treasury committee approved forward contracts covering 70% of projected receivables in the Kovarran market for the Stellane product line. The decision followed volatility modeling by Elsbet Marrow's team and replaces the prior ad hoc approach. Hedge ratios are reviewed quarterly. The underlying commercial assumptions are recorded below.

board note of kadug-tawig: Only 5 of the 100 pilot accounts renewed Oliath, so a churn review is set for April 15.

Handover — Proctorline queue, from Deva to Rulan.

Exam-proctoring queue stable; backlog cleared Friday. One open item: the escalation worker's sealed config store rotated early, so manual unseal needed before next cert renewal. Audit trail in the Harglen log bucket, flagged entries tagged for your review. Do not redeploy before unsealing. The recovery passphrase you'll need follows directly below this note.

strongbox words: druvan-lamys-eliius-jorax-istox-soreth-ulays-gilix-ralix-oliiel-norwyn-casvan-praius

## Changed defaults

Heads up: the Ledgerline tax-rate lookup cache now defaults to a 15-minute TTL instead of 24 hours. Turns out rates in the Veldt County sandbox were going stale mid-demo, which was embarrassing. Eviction is now LRU rather than FIFO, and the cache warms on boot. If you're reviewing, check that nothing hardcodes the old TTL. The new defaults land as follows.

deployment values, bajop-taweg:
holwyn:
  log_level: debug
  metrics_host: metrics.holwyn.zemvarsys.internal
  pool_size: 32

## Support

Quick notes on Hooksmith retry semantics before the sync: we retry failed webhook deliveries with exponential backoff — 30s, 2m, 10m, then hourly up to 24 hours. A 410 response kills the endpoint permanently, so don't return one by accident. Duplicate deliveries are possible; consumers should dedupe on the event ID header. Known gap: retries don't survive a worker pool restart yet, tracked in the backlog. Questions or weird delivery gaps, email the platform crew here.

alerts address for kafof-bagag: kasael@olvarqdyn.corp